HERE’S WHAT YOU’LL DO
Job Summary:
We are looking for a Chemist/Process Chemist who is a team player with a solutions-oriented mind. The chemist will join a team dedicated for exploring and developing lithographic materials for advanced patterning solutions. This is a laboratory-based technical role focused on synthesis of organic compounds and polymers.
 
Position functions:
  • Conduct synthesis of organic compounds and polymers at laboratory scale up to several hundred grams
  • Use analytical tests to facilitate effective process development, characterize products and ensure final product quality.
  • Document experiments and help in the preparation of technology transfer packages to CROs/CMOs.
  • Maintaining full compliance with all departmental and site-specific Health, Safety, Environmental and Quality regulations, systems, and procedures covering laboratory and scale-up activities.
  • Perform routine lab and business unit maintenance to keep area clean and orderly.
  • Maintain material database, inventory database and order chemical reagents from suppliers.

Qualifications:
  • B.S. or B.A. in Chemistry, preferably from an ACS (American Chemical Society) accredited program
  • A thorough understanding of chemistry at the undergraduate level
  • Experience with general laboratory techniques such as distillation, filtration, closed transfer, crystallization, rotary evaporators, vacuum pumps/ovens and small/large scale glassware.
  • Assisting more senior chemists with their work
  • Perform analysis of compounds and reaction mixtures using common methods:
  • (HPLC, GC, MS, UV/VIS, FTIR, NMR, TLC, IR, GCMS)
  • Involvement in process improvement and development of production and test methods
